About the Hotel

Outside the historic colonial city of San Jose del Cabo, on the tip of Mexicoâ€(TM)s Baja Peninsula, Barcelo Los Cabos is a tranquil paradise. Tropical gardens and giant desert cacti surround the guestrooms and suites that offer a pleasing blend of Mediterranean and Mexican details. From the welcoming Chula Vista restaurant, to the freeform, sandstone poolâ€"where the sound of waterfalls mingles with the distant thunder of the Sea of Cortezâ€"a soothing atmosphere pervades this inviting property.

Beautiful but lively

TripAdvisor Traveler Review Rating Reviewed 1 day ago

The resort itself is beautiful, ocean is a nice blue but you can’t swim in it. Which was a big disappointment for me and my family. We did however see a few people in the beach at times. I’m guessing they were very strong swimmers/experienced with those waters. The atmosphere was quite lively, not child friendly and on the inappropriate side in my opinion. But I’m not their target audience. More geared for party goers. Our room was clean and functional. I thought the food was great. But I’m not a picky eater. The Mexican specialties they served at the buffet was delicious. Even my family agreed and they’re more selective with what they eat. Something they could improve on is their wifi - it’s awful. I pretty much used my data the whole time. And bring US or Mexican money because they don’t do any currency exchange there, contrary to what trip advisor listed in their amenities. We learned the hard way. Overall I think the resort was beautiful and the staff were friendly and helpful.
